golangの日記

Go言語を中心にプログラミングについてのブログ

2019-11-30から1日間の記事一覧

ブラウザ拡張機能/アドオン backgroundとcontentScript間でメッセージのやり取り

タブ(ページ)内で実行するコンテンツスクリプトでは、拡張機能固有のストレージやその他APIなど、 使用/実行できないものがあります。なので、コンテンツスクリプトからバックグラウンドへメッセージを送ってバックグラウンドで処理します。 その逆も同じで…

Go言語(golang)でcsvの読み書き Reader/Writer

go言語の encoding/csv パッケージの使い方。 CSVファイルの読み書きと、オプション、エラーハンドリングについて書いてます。

Go言語(golang) エラーと独自エラーの実装

エラーは errors パッケージや fmt パッケージを使ってエラーを作成します。 それとは別で、errorインターフェースの要件を満たせば独自のエラーを作成できます。